Detailed explanation-2: -The differences in the characters (or traits) among the individuals of a species is called variation. Variations can be in the morphological appearance (phenotype) or the genetic makeup (genotype) of an organism.

Detailed explanation-3: -The difference in characteristics between individuals of the same species is called variation. These variations are passed on from parents to offspring, via genes, during reproduction, and are thus known as inherited variations.

Detailed explanation-4: -Two types of variations include genotypic and phenotypic variation. Genotypic variations: The variation develops due to changes in the genes and chromosomes.
